Janitorial Equipment Supplier Services in Gqeberha, Eastern Cape
In Gqeberha, Eastern Cape, janitorial equipment suppliers provide a broad spectrum of cleaning goods and machinery designed to support small businesses, schools, healthcare facilities, and industrial operations. The landscape combines locally stocked ranges with import-backed options, enabling customers to source basic tools alongside more specialised equipment from a single, dependable supplier. What arrives on site is shaped by practical considerations such as environmental conditions, available storage space, and the specific cleaning regime adopted by the client.
Typical offerings cover several core categories. First, a comprehensive line of cleaning machines includes floor scrubbers, sweepers, vacuum cleaners, carpet care equipment, and pressure washers. These are paired with a selection of consumables and maintenance items, such as replacement brushes, pads, bags, cleaning chemicals, disinfectants, and detergents. Second, janitorial consumables—mop handles, cloths, disposable wipes, gloves, personal protective equipment, and sanitisers—are supplied to support daily housekeeping tasks. Third, maintenance and repair services are often available for machines under warranty or through paid service agreements, including parts stocking, routine servicing, and on-site or workshop repairs.
Customers can expect guidance through a practical, consultative process. This usually begins with an on-site assessment or a telephone/electronic enquiry, where the supplier helps determine appropriate equipment based on floor area, traffic levels, surface types, and cleaning frequency. Suppliers may offer product demonstrations or trials to illustrate efficiency, ergonomics, noise levels, and power requirements, helping buyers compare performance before committing to a purchase or rental arrangement.
Rental and leasing options are commonly offered, providing flexibility for seasonal demand, special projects, or temporary staffing fluctuations. In such cases, the supplier typically handles installation, operator training, consumables replenishment, and routine servicing as part of a transparent rental plan. For long-term ownership, procurement professionals can expect to discuss warranties, spare parts availability, and service response times, ensuring minimal downtime when equipment requires maintenance or repair.
Operational practicality is a key consideration in Gqeberha’s markets. Suppliers commonly ensure delivery scheduling aligns with client operations, offering regional distribution within the Eastern Cape and considerations for large or fragile items. Storage feasibility, power supply compatibility (such as 230V systems and electrical certifications), and noise constraints are frequently evaluated to minimise disruption in busy facilities. Environmental awareness is increasingly integrated, with options for water-efficient machines, eco-friendly cleaning chemicals, and programmes encouraging sustainable cleaning practices.
Quality assurance and compliance are other important aspects. Reputable suppliers emphasise clear product specifications, safety data sheets, and compliance with local health and safety regulations. Training materials or sessions may be provided to support correct machine operation, routine maintenance, and safe handling of chemicals. Clear invoicing, straightforward ordering processes, and accessible customer support contribute to a smooth customer journey, even for organisations with complex procurement requirements.
